Lists of unclaimed letters held at Australian Post Offices in the period 1830-1870. In this period, many people lived far away from post offices and those offices were few and far between. While efforts were made to deliver post, with people moving frequently and often too distant, the post offices advertised what letters they had unclaimed, prompting people to call in to collect them. These lists can be useful when trying to find people with no determinable address.
